Okay...I am currently running 2 Xenon 10's off my Xenon 600.1.

I want to upgrade and I would like some feedback on what you think is better...PG RSdC or Cerwin Vega V-Max subs???

Posted: Mon Mar 22, 2010 3:51 pm
by Bfowler
looking at the specs, the the rsdc should destroy the cerwin on all fronts.

-the efficacy of the rsdc's is 92.6, the CV is 83.1

-the rsdc have a 14.8 mm one way xmax, the CV is 11.9

the rsdc has a lower resonate frequency of 27.9hz to the CV's 38hz



there are more specs, but those are the easy to decipher ones. flat out, the rsdc will be louder, and lower.
